Elucidating the specific pharmacological system of action (MOA) of naturally occurring compounds might be tough. Though Tarselli et al. (60) formulated the first de novo synthetic pathway to conolidine and showcased that this In a natural way transpiring compound correctly suppresses responses to the two chemically induced and inflammation-derived ache, the pharmacologic target answerable for its antinociceptive action remained elusive. Offered the complications connected to regular pharmacological and physiological techniques, Mendis et al. utilized cultured neuronal networks developed on multi-electrode array (MEA) technological know-how coupled with pattern matching reaction profiles to offer a possible MOA of conolidine (61). A comparison of drug results from the MEA cultures of central nervous process Lively compounds discovered which the response profile of conolidine was most much like that of ω-conotoxin CVIE, a Cav2.

Most just lately, it's been discovered that conolidine and the above derivatives act around the atypical chemokine receptor 3 (ACKR3. Expressed in related regions as classical opioid receptors, it binds to the big selection of endogenous opioids. Unlike most opioid receptors, this receptor acts for a scavenger and won't activate a next messenger process (59). As discussed by Meyrath et al., this also indicated a achievable connection involving these receptors as well as endogenous opiate procedure (fifty nine). This study in the long run decided the ACKR3 receptor didn't develop any G protein signal reaction by measuring and locating no mini G protein interactions, in contrast to classical opiate receptors, which recruit these proteins for signaling.

Investigation on conolidine is restricted, although the couple research currently available present the drug holds assure as a feasible opiate-like therapeutic for Persistent discomfort. Conolidine was initial synthesized in 2011 as Section of a review by Tarselli et al. (60) The primary de novo pathway to artificial manufacturing identified that their synthesized form served as successful analgesics towards Persistent, persistent discomfort in an in-vivo product (60). A biphasic discomfort model was utilized, wherein formalin Remedy is injected right into a rodent’s paw. This brings about a Principal discomfort reaction straight away adhering to injection as well as a secondary agony response twenty - forty minutes soon after injection (62).
